Understanding Personal Protective Equipment (PPE).

Personal Protective Equipment encompasses a range of gear developed to protect workers from injuries and illnesses arising from exposure to various workplace hazards. These hazards can be physical, chemical, biological, or radiological. PPE functions as the last line of protection when engineering and management controls are insufficient to mitigate risks.

Key Categories of PPE.

Head Protection.

Eye and Face Protection.

Protecting the eyes and face is important to protect against injuries from flying particles, chemical sprinkles, or harmful radiation. Safety glasses, goggles, and face shields are typical PPE used in such scenarios. For instance, shatterproof glass provide protection from external debris and should offer side protection via a wrap-around design or side shields.

Respiratory Protection.

In environments with airborne contaminants, respirators are essential. They protect workers from inhaling harmful dust, fumes, vapors, or gases. Respirators vary from disposable masks to a lot more complicated systems like powered air-purifying respirators. The National Institute for Occupational Safety and Health (NIOSH) offers recommendations on respirator use, ensuring they meet government respiratory laws.

Hand Protection.

Hands are often exposed to various hazards, including chemicals, cuts, and thermal risks. Selecting appropriate gloves is essential. Alternatives range from chemical-resistant gloves made from materials like nitrile or neoprene to cut-resistant gloves designed to protect against sharp objects. It's essential to choose gloves that match the details hazards present in the workplace.

Foot Protection.

Foot injuries can occur from falling objects, sharp items, or exposure to harmful substances. Industrial safety shoes, such as steel-toe boots, offer protection against these hazards. Body Protection.

Depending upon the nature of the work, body protection could be required to secure against chemical sprinkles, warmth, or sharp objects. Options include aprons, coveralls, and full-body suits. As an example, chemical protective clothes is made to avoid skin contact with hazardous substances, ensuring worker safety.

Selecting the Right PPE.

Choosing the appropriate PPE requires a complete hazard evaluation of the workplace. Take into consideration the following steps:.

Recognize Potential Hazards: Evaluate the work environment to identify potential risks, such as chemical exposures, physical risks, or organic threats.

Evaluate the Severity of Hazards: Understand the level of risk associated with each hazard to determine the essential degree of protection.

Select Suitable PPE: Based on the determined hazards, choose PPE that offers appropriate protection while ensuring convenience and functionality for the worker.

Ensure Proper Fit and Comfort: Ill-fitting PPE can endanger safety and reduce compliance. Ensure that the selected equipment fits well and is comfortable for prolonged usage.

Keeping and Caring for PPE.

Proper maintenance of PPE is necessary to ensure its effectiveness and longevity:.

Routine Inspection: Before each usage, inspect PPE for indicators of wear, damage, or contamination.

Cleaning: Follow manufacturer guidelines for cleaning to prevent degradation of the safety tools material.

Storage: Store PPE in a clean, dry area far from straight sunlight and contaminants.

Replacement: Replace PPE that shows signs of damages or has exceeded its suggested use duration.

Training and Education.

Employers have to give training to employees on the correct use of PPE. This includes instructions on just how to use, adjust, and get rid of equipment safely. Routine training sessions can reinforce the importance of PPE and ensure compliance with safety protocols.
